Both air conditioners and refrigerators operate on similar principles of thermodynamics and refrigeration cycles, using refrigerants to absorb and expel heat. They employ components like compressors, condensers, and evaporators to transfer heat from one area to another, thereby cooling the desired space. Additionally, both devices are designed to create a controlled environment by removing heat and maintaining lower temperatures.

A refrigerator is designed to pump heat from the inside of the refrigerator to the outside of the refrigerator. Since the refrigerator is inside a room (usually a kitchen) the heat does not escape from the house that it is in. If you examine your refrigerator you will find that there is a heat exchange unit, usually in the back (although it can be on the sides) which gets hot. So if you leave the door open, any cool air that escapes into the room is more than balanced by the heat coming from the heat exchange unit in the back. An air conditioner, in comparison, is designed to pump heat from the inside of a house to the outside of a house. If, however, you were able to mount your refrigerator inside a window frame (which would be extremely difficult) and make a reasonably air tight seal, you could then leave the refrigerator door open, and use the refrigerator as an air conditioner. It would be a lot easier to just get an actual air conditioner, however.

The condenser coil is the component that absorbs and releases heat energy in a refrigerator or air conditioner. It is where the refrigerant gas releases heat and condenses into a liquid, ready to release the absorbed heat to the outside environment.
An air conditioner operates similarly to a refrigerator by transferring thermal energy from inside a room to the outside. This is achieved through the use of a refrigeration cycle that absorbs heat from inside the room and releases it outside, cooling the indoor space in the process.
